Ram-Board Floor Protection: Buy the Job, Not the Board
If you're buying temporary floor protection by unit price, you're probably overpaying. A cheap roll of film can end up costing two to four times more than a heavy-duty ram-board by the time labor, tape, adhesive residue, removal, and callbacks land on the invoice. I do not mean every budget product is bad—I mean the unit price alone won't tell you which one is worth it. I learned this the expensive way: roughly $26,000 in documented mistakes since 2017.
I'm a renovation project supervisor. I've placed around 3,000 material orders for floor protection, and I've personally messed up enough of them to build a serious checklist. Most buyers ask, "What's the price per roll?" They should ask, "What's the total cost of this protection system over the whole job?"
The total cost of temporary protection
Here's the framing error: people treat floor protection as a commodity. It looks like a roll of plastic, so they compare it like plastic wrap. But the cost that matters isn't the material—it's the installation, the removal, and the risk of the job going sideways.
A proper total cost equation includes:
- Material cost per square foot
- Labor to lay it flat, cut it, and tape seams
- Time to protect vulnerable spots like door trim, thresholds, and baseboards
- Removal time and disposal
- Residue cleanup—this is why we keep adhesive remover on every truck
- Callback risk if the protection fails and the floor gets damaged
That last item is the one most people ignore. It's not a risk. It's an expected cost, because it happens often enough.
A quick example from a real bid
On a 10,000 sq ft commercial renovation in 2023, the initial quotes looked simple. Thin film: $0.25 per sq ft. Heavy-duty ram-board: $0.55 per sq ft. On paper, the film saved $3,000.
In reality, the film tore under wheeled carts. We had to double-layer it, which brought the material cost up to $0.50 per sq ft. Then the crew spent extra time fixing tears, and we used four times as much tape. Adhesive remover was $220 because the tape left residue on the slab. The general contractor called back twice to replace damaged sections. Total for the film: $6,870.
The ram-board went down once, stayed for six weeks, and came up clean. Total: $5,580. The "expensive" board was $1,290 cheaper when we counted the whole job.
It's counterintuitive, I know. The more expensive board looks like the less frugal choice. But the math flips when you add labor and risk. That's the difference between shopping by price and shopping by total cost.

The TCO checklist I use before every order
After the third callback in Q1 2024, I wrote a 17-item pre-buy checklist. The first five questions are the ones that catch 80% of mistakes:
- How long does the protection need to stay down?
- What traffic—foot, wheeled, or both—will it face?
- What's the substrate: sealed concrete, hardwood, stone, vinyl tile?
- Do we need low-residue adhesive for a sensitive floor?
- How much door trim, baseboard, and threshold are at risk?
The formula I use is deliberately simple:
TCO = material + install labor + removal labor + cleanup/repair + expected callback cost
If you can't assign a number to each of those, you're not comparing options. You're just looking at prices.
One more trap: treating protection as a work surface
Ram-board is not a structural sheet. It won't survive dropped scaffolds or sustained point loads, and it's not designed to absorb impact from heavy tools. It's a surface protection product. That's its job. If the floor needs structural protection, that's a different material entirely.
Where any floor protection reaches its limit
Being honest: no board fixes a bad substrate. In Q1 2024, I ignored the moisture meter because the floor looked dry. We covered a microcement floor two days after installation, trapped moisture under the protection, and created a blotchy disaster. $1,200 repair that had nothing to do with the product itself. My checklist now requires a moisture verification step before any full coverage.
Another boundary: ram-board's adhesive is strong enough to stay down, but it's not a permanent epoxy. On a hot day, the adhesive can transfer to the floor if the board sits under heavy static load. On cold days, it may not bond fully. We do a small 1 sq ft patch test on every unfamiliar floor before full coverage.
Also, temperature matters. Very cold conditions change how the adhesive performs on the board and on the floor. If you're laying protection in near-freezing conditions, test a small piece first. That's the kind of boundary condition that never appears in a brochure.
I'm not going to tell you that cardboard and drop cloths are useless. For a one-day paint job under light foot traffic, they're fine. But for multi-week renovations with trades coming through every day, the total cost math shifts. Cardboard absorbs moisture and tears quickly, which means more labor. If that labor is cheap, cardboard can still win. It's an option, not a religion.
